Main Entry: callow
Part of Speech: adjective
Definition: immature

Synonyms:

crude, green, guileless, inexperienced, infant, jejune, jellybean, juvenile, kid, low tech, naive, not dry behind ears, puerile, raw, sophomore, tenderfoot, unbaked, unfledged, unripe, unsophisticated, untrained, untried, young
Notes: callow means lacking experience of life, immature - while shallow means lacking depth of intellect, emotion, or knowledge

Antonyms:

experienced, initiated, mature, sophisticated
